Signature - I would look at California Grill (especially if fireworks are back) or JIKO (not currently open) for a non-character non-buffet signature meal. Another favorite is Flying Fish Cafe (also not currently open).

Table Service - Our non-buffet favorites are Grand Floridian Cafe, The Wave, Raglan Road, and Chef Art Smith's Homecomin'

Biergarten is fun for kids when they have the oompah band, even more if they allow dancing again. Rose and Crown also has a piano entertainer. 50s prime time is fun. Tony's can be quite nice if you get a seat outside in beautiful weather.
